    Odometer

    My odometer and trip meter stopped working on the drive today ; any suggestion on where to go to get it fixed (or suggestions if it’s a simple fix)?

    Speedo still works.

    Its a known problem if you try to reset the trip meter whilst moving. Ringwood speedo can fix it, its a relatively straightforward repair. Cant remember what they charged me though.

      Try resetting the trip meter to 999 or zero while stationary and see if that works, otherwise as Phil recommends.
